(1-sin^2(2x))cos3x
By small angle approximation,
=(1-(2x) ^2)(1- (3x)^2/2!)
=(1-4x^2)(1-9/2 x^2)
=1-4.5x^2-4x^2+18x^4
=1-8.5x^2
Replace the equal sign with curly sign for the first and last line of workings
